Subject: DR drill notes — font vendoring

Team, quick summary for the weekly sync. During Thursday's disaster-recovery drill we confirmed the Brindlemark build can't fetch third-party fonts when the mirror is down, so we're vendoring the full Oakletter and Sablegrove families into the assets repo. Licenses are archived alongside. The restore script rebuilds the font cache from the vendored copies, but it refuses to run without unlocking the sealed restore bundle. Unlocking the bundle requires the recovery passphrase shown below.

recovery phrase for yajof-bagap: oliwyn-ulaael

Subject: Memtrace cut-over complete

Team,

Cut-over to Memtrace v2 for GPU memory profiling finished last night. Old v1 agents are disabled; any tickets referencing v1 dashboards should be closed as resolved-by-migration. Sampling overhead is now under 2% and allocation traces include kernel names. Known gap: profiles older than 30 days were not migrated. Point customers at the v2 docs for setup questions. For reference when troubleshooting, the agent now runs with the following configuration.

settings of bagaf-bawip:
[aldax]
port = 5000
region = south-4
host = aldax.brasklabs.corp
team = brivan
timeout_ms = 2000
retries = 2

Subject: Parchmill cut-over wrap-up

Hi — quick summary for your review. We cut over to the new Parchmill markdown pipeline last night with no rollbacks. Sanitization now happens pre-cache, so stale unsafe HTML can't leak from old entries; we also purged the render cache entirely. One straggler worker ran the old build for ten minutes, already terminated. The production pipeline currently runs with these settings.

config for bawip-badup:
ULAAEL_HOST=ulaael.zemvarsys.internal
ULAAEL_PORT=8000

The new Tidewrack
# data layer batches writes and retries deadlocks automatically, so most of
# the flaky-save complaints should just vanish. If a customer reports slow
# saves, check whether they're hitting the batch ceiling before escalating
# to the Marrowgate team — nine times out of ten it's just queue pressure,
# not a bug. Everything tunable lives right here, and the current
# production-blessed constants are the following.

tuning constants:
RATE_LIMITS = {
    "istox": 465,
    "wendor": 846,
    "novvan": 466,
    "julok": 655,
    "sorax": 651,
    "belath": 752,
    "druax": 1007,
}